ASUS ROG Zephyrus G14 (2023) vs Microsoft Surface Laptop 6
The Verdict
ASUS ROG Zephyrus G14 and Microsoft Surface Laptop 6 serve fundamentally different audiences despite similar price points. The Zephyrus G14 features a powerhouse AMD Ryzen 9 7940HS paired with RTX 4060 graphics, delivering serious gaming and creative workload performance with 8 cores/16 threads and up to 32GB DDR5 RAM. Its 14-inch Mini-LED display impresses with 2560x1600 resolution, 165Hz refresh rate, and 1100 nits brightness, making it exceptional for both productivity and gaming. However, it weighs 1.72kg and sacrifices battery life at 10 hours. Surface Laptop 6 prioritizes ultrabook efficiency with Intel Core Ultra 7 (16 cores across P and E variants), delivering strong productivity performance without discrete graphics. At 1.34kg, it's substantially lighter, and its 17-hour battery life dominates. The 13.5-inch PixelSense touchscreen offers 2256x1504 resolution but maxes out at 60Hz and 400 nits brightness. Port connectivity favors the ASUS with dual USB-C and HDMI versus Surface's single USB-C. Storage baseline differs noticeably: 1TB versus 512GB. For gaming, creative projects, or high-refresh productivity, the ASUS edges ahead. For all-day portability, video calls, and battery endurance, the Surface wins. Your choice depends on workload intensity versus mobility demands.

Pros & Cons
ASUS ROG Zephyrus G14 (2023)
Pros
- Mini-LED display with 1100-nit HDR brightness is stunning for gaming
- 165Hz refresh rate with QHD+ resolution for sharp, smooth gameplay
- RTX 4060 handles most modern games at high settings
- Compact 14-inch form factor is portable for a gaming laptop
- Large 76 Wh battery provides good endurance for light use
Cons
- Fan noise is significant under heavy gaming loads
- No webcam or very basic webcam depending on configuration
- 1.72 kg is heavy for a 14-inch ultraportable
- No Thunderbolt — USB-C ports are USB 3.2 only
- RTX 4060 is limited to 8 GB VRAM for future-proofing
Microsoft Surface Laptop 6
Pros
- Intel Core Ultra with NPU for Windows Copilot AI features
- 17-hour rated battery life is excellent for an Intel-based ultrabook
- 3:2 PixelSense touch display is ideal for productivity and documents
- Removable SSD allows easy data migration and storage upgrades
- Premium fit and finish with an excellent keyboard and trackpad
Cons
- Only one USB-C and one USB-A — very limited port selection
- No Thunderbolt despite using Intel Core Ultra
- 60Hz display feels dated against 120Hz competitors
- No HDMI or SD card reader — dongles required for presentations
- 13.5-inch screen is small for extended multitasking
